D365 Technical Business Analyst
Job Description
Level 5
Job Description:
Years of experience : Min 8 years
-12-year experience in MS Dynamics 365 CRM Customer Engagement with knowledge in Banking and Financial Services domain
– Good understanding on capabilities of D365 Sales, Service, Dataverse, and Power apps
– Experience in requirement gathering, analysis, and in conducting workshops to drive requirements design by engaging Business Technical stakeholders
– Facilitating the review and approval of requirements from all stakeholders
– Subject matter knowledge in integration architecture and the ability to map integration pattern to functional usage.
– Experience in MS CRM & 3rd party Integration using Middleware Tools (Mulesoft)/ API’s(REST, ODATA Web API’s) /SSIS packages.
-Experience in data migration data analysis, data mappings, data harmonization using OOB and third party tools, preferable experience in Azure Data Factory.
– Experience in data migration and translation using middleware and Dynamics 365 CRM out of the box data import process
– Experience in data analysis and validation with CRM dynamics configuration rules
– Exposure in Workflows Plugins Form Customization and CRM Administration
– Writing user stories conducting grooming sessions and story walkthroughs
– Giving demo to the Product Owner and other stakeholders for final sign off
– Preparation of use case diagrams, UMLs Sequence diagrams, and Visio flows
– Authoring User Stories, grooming Integration backlog, identify dependencies and sequence the work production.
– Work closely with the team to define the backlog and the sequence of implementation of the backlog
– Impacts analysis of change requests on the existing business flows
– Help the POs decide the fitment of those change requests into existing business flows without additional development effort
– Participate in sprint planning, review backlog refinement, and story grooming
– Contribute to the transfer of functional requirements to development and test teams
– Stay abreast on updates and new releases in CRM technologies and able to educate end-users on CRM functions
– Perform system integration or user acceptance testing
– Conduct application-level testing to certify the features